CI note — Quotaline per-tenant rate limits. Pipeline stage `quota-enforce` failed twice on the Verdanto tenant fixture. Root cause: the synthetic tenant pool reused one bucket key, so all requests collapsed into a single quota, tripping the 429 guard. Fixed by salting bucket keys per fixture. Security-relevant: no quota bypass occurred; enforcement fired correctly, just on the wrong aggregate. Replay confirmed isolation across tenants after the fix. The passing run's trace token is recorded below.

session token of kahag-bawip = htk6_729d08

## Releases

Quick note for the sync: GarageGlance v2.4 ships the occupancy feed for the Marlowe Street deck, now polling sensors every 30 seconds instead of two minutes. Counts should stop drifting during rush hour. Tag releases off `main`, run the feed smoke test, and ping Tova if the diff looks weird. All release artifacts must be verified against the key below.

signing key of tahog-tajog = bky6_QV8tna

## Recovering the Pellwick Partner Drop

If a partner says they're locked out of the Pellwick SFTP drop, don't panic — it happens weekly. First confirm their feed name and last successful upload. Then reset access from the Harbormarch console. When the console asks for it, enter the recovery passphrase shown below:

vault phrase of hawif-kahif = quenys-ralok-keliel-julox-oliwyn-briix

## TKT-4471: Signature check failing on thumbnail queue artifacts

The Mothlight thumbnail generation queue rejects the 5.2 worker image — signature verification fails at pull time on every Dunmere node. Cause: the release was signed with the retired January key after rotation. Blocking tonight's deploy. Fix: re-sign the image and the queue config bundle, then re-push. For the re-sign, use the current deploy key, which follows.

release key, kawip-hafop: bky3_mxv